ROCK ISLAND -- The Augustana Vikings women's lacrosse team fell to the Cornell Rams by a score of 21-5 on Saturday to begin the 2024 season.
Cornell scored six times in the opening quarter while holding Augie scoreless to hold a 6-0 lead after 15 minutes. The Rams' scoring streak followed into the second with three more goals before Madison Langewisch got the Vikings on the board with 8:18 left in the quarter. The Rams answered with another point, but Elena Bechard sent in the second goal for Augie with a woman down shortly after. Cornell secured the last two goals of the first half, going into the break with a score of 12-2.
The Vikings kicked off the third quarter with a goal from Colleen Chiavola before Langewisch got her second goal four minutes later. The Rams followed with four goals of their own to make it 16-4 heading into the final period. Taylor Ackland scored first in the fourth with a free-position shot, but Cornell secured the game's final five points to complete the 21-5 win.
Langewisch led the Vikings with two goals out of her three shots and Lanie Cecala had eight saves. Bechard also contributed four caused turnovers, four ground balls, and three draw controls.
The Vikings will be back in action March 2 against Franklin.
